What is Digital Privacy?
Digital privacy refers to the protection of private information that is collected and kept online. This encompasses all from online network profiles to online e-commerce habits. As individuals, understanding how this information is managed is essential to protect your persona and online presence.
The Risks Associated with Poor Digital Privacy
Without adequate privacy protections, individuals are susceptible to numerous threats such as identity theft, data breaches, and unwanted surveillance. These risks can result in financial damage and permanent harm to a person's reputation.
How to Enhance Your Digital Privacy
1. Use Strong Passwords: One of the simplest ways to improve your privacy is by using strong, unique passwords for each login. 2. Enable Two-Factor Authentication: Add an extra layer of security by utilizing two-factor authentication to deter unauthorized access. 3. Be Cautious When Sharing Personal Information: Think carefully before sharing personal details online or on social media.
Privacy Tools and Technologies
Various technologies can help manage your digital privacy. Encrypted messaging services, virtual private networks (VPNs), and privacy-focused browsers are effective methods to boost your security.
